Runescape dons a party hat at age 20 – GameSpace.com

Runescape turns 20, and players now have the option to snatch one of the game’s rarest items, a Golden Party Hat.

Runescape, Jagex’s long-running MMORPG is currently celebrating its 20th anniversary. After its initial launch in 2001, the massive, low-resolution world has welcomed generations of adventurers and handled multiple reincarnations. Now that the party has started, Runescape fans can snatch up one of the title’s rarest giveaways, as the Golden Party Hunt kicks off. Running right now, the Golden Party Hat Hunt is exactly what you think. It is an adventure in the game to catch a golden party helmet. By January 3, savvy players will be able to complete a series of objectives to earn Gold Shards. Once eight shards have been collected, players then use their milliner’s magic to combine the shards into a Golden Party Hat.

It might seem a bit disappointing at first glance, but not given the history of the Golden Party Hat. First released in Runescape as a Christmas party item in 2001. For many players, the limited time drop wasn’t much more than a bit of decorative trachy. With no in-game benefits or stat bonuses, these trendy headgear has been largely discarded and gone forever. Decades later, the hats have managed to net players up to 2.1 billion gold thanks to their rarity and the status they derive from it.

“RuneScape’s 20th anniversary year has been an absolute content cracker – we’ve had the multi-part anniversary quest, the epic Elder God Wars series, the mobile gaming debut, and now it’s absolutely. magical and very “RuneScapey” to bring back the Party Hat as a nod to our very first Christmas event in 2001. For what was meant to be such a disposable play item, the original party hats are a great fit. now part of gamer legend – both in terms of status and value. Today, original hats are so rare that they are RuneScape’s most valuable items and are hardly ever available for trading. players in the game. The Golden Party Hat Hunt is a chance for everyone to replay for one and earn an exclusive item that tells the rest of Gielinor that they are part of RuneScape’s epic 20th year.

Now, developer Jagex is giving everyone the chance to decorate their heads with this elite status symbol. Yes, a few bumps very rich in game could be made available to us, but why wouldn’t they?
